BIRMINGHAM, Ala. - Macalester College sophomore
John Ihrke (Northbrook, Ill./Glenbrook North) finished ninth in the finals of the 800 meters as the NCAA Division III Indoor Track & Field Championships wrapped up Saturday afternoon at the Birmingham CrossPlex. The performance earns Ihrke a spot on the All-America second team.
Ihrke took ninth in the final with a time of 1:52.31, which is a personal best and breaks his own school record of 1:52.48 set earlier this season. Dickinson's Trevor Richwine won with a meet-record time of 1:48.17. Ihrke joins former teammate
Arlo Heitler '25 as Scots who have earned second team All-America status.
The outdoor track & field season begins on April 1 at the Hamline Invitational.
